Task: Discuss the advantages and disadvantages of teaching controversial topics such as politics and religion in schools.


Model Answer:
In recent years, there has been an ongoing debate about whether schools should teach controversial topics, such as politics and religion. This essay will discuss the pros and cons of including these subjects in the school curriculum.

On one hand, it is essential to educate students about politics and religion as they are fundamental aspects of human society. By teaching these subjects, students can gain a better understanding of different perspectives, beliefs, and values, fostering tolerance, empathy, and respect for diverse cultures and viewpoints. Moreover, critical thinking skills can be developed by encouraging students to analyze and evaluate various viewpoints on controversial topics, thereby enhancing their ability to make informed decisions in the future.

On the other hand, introducing politics and religion into the classroom may lead to conflict among students with differing beliefs. This could create an uncomfortable learning environment where students feel threatened or marginalized. Additionally, teachers may face challenges in presenting these subjects objectively and fairly, as they might have their own personal biases.

In conclusion, while teaching controversial topics like politics and religion in schools can provide students with a deeper understanding of the world around them, it is crucial to approach these sensitive subjects with care. By doing so, educators can create an inclusive learning environment where all perspectives are respected and valued.
